Arthur Van Rhyn has been well-known in Cambria for years. He was a cartoonist for The Cambrian, an artist and a supporter of Allied Arts. Arthur, 91, is a second-generation Californian, born in Barstow and raised in Compton. He worked for the California Department of Highways (now called CalTrans), eventually becoming a registered civil engineer. He also — in his 50s — got a bachelor’s and master’s degrees in sculpture at Cal State Northridge.

Moving to the coast in 1983 he bought a vacant lot on Moonstone Beach Drive where Art built their family house and his studio, where he has lived and painted ever since.
